Manor Strnišče (Sternthal)
Sternthal Manor was built on the basis of an estate outbuilding, which was erected around 1830 by Adolf Schönfeld. The central building of the manor was later constructed around 1870 by the estate’s new owner, Count Schöndorf. After its construction, the count’s family moved into the manor, while three accompanying farm buildings were inhabited by workers’ families. The construction of the manor practically marked the beginning of the settlement of Sternthal, or Strnišče – today’s Kidričevo – as the area had previously only been home to sheepfolds. In 1890, Sternthal had only 3 houses with 19 inhabitants, and over the next twenty years, the number of buildings remained unchanged.
In 1896, Ptuj native Franc von Hellin purchased the manor along with its approximately 331-hectare estate. He had a narrow-gauge railway built to the property, connecting it to the Sternthal railway stop on the Ptuj–Pragersko line.
In 1915, the Austro-Hungarian military administration headquarters moved into the manor and began building a prisoner-of-war camp and reserve military hospitals on the leased estate.
After the First World War, Franc Čuček – a champagne producer and large landowner from Ptuj – expressed interest in buying the manor and estate, intending to open several industrial facilities in the area. However, all his companies went bankrupt in the following years, and on 22 August 1928, the People’s Credit Bank of Ljubljana, as the main creditor, took over Strnišče. After the occupation in 1941, Sternthal Manor became the headquarters of the German military command, which began constructing a prisoner-of-war camp on the estate.
In the early post-war years, the manor housed a canteen for workers of the emerging alumina and aluminium factory, and its former stables were converted into a cinema hall. In 1959, the manor’s former estate and buildings were incorporated into the “Dravsko polje” Agricultural Enterprise, and after 1961, they became part of the Ptuj Agricultural Combine. Until 2013, the manor served as a residential building. Since 2014, Sternthal Manor has been the new seat of the Kidričevo municipal government.
